I have 166k on my G, and just installed the MD plenum spacer (non-revup). Makes a big difference.
I sent an engine oil sample to Blackstone Labs to get it analyzed before I did any powertrain mods. They said the sample looked great and gave the engine a clean bill of health, so now I'm adding a few basic bolt ons. I actually added the factory revup airbox, as well as the Stillen Z-tube. These with a plenum spacer definitely improves engine responsiveness and power.

If the engine is solid, no reason you can't mod it. Mine had 132k on it when I bought it, had about 140k when I started modding it, I think close to 160k when I had it tuned. Almost 190k miles now, still pulls hard, still has the original clutch.

I cannot emphasis how much a tune helps after you do a few mods. Torque gains everywhere.
